Étienne de Crécy demonstrates the Roland Juno-60 synthesizer in his YouTube tutorial, "Super Discount 3 Tutorial 03 - WTF (with Pos & Dave)." The Juno-60, a popular analog synthesizer with digitally controlled oscillators, was introduced by Roland in 1982 as an improved version of the Juno-6, featuring programmable patch memory and external control capabilities.
